On Wayland, terminator crashes with: (terminator:3254): Gtk-WARNING **: Allocating size to GtkVScrollbar 0x5588258e8650 without calling gtk_widget_get_preferred_width/height(). How does the code know the size to allocate? Traceback (most recent call last): File "/usr/bin/terminator", line 126, in <module> TERMINATOR.layout_done() File "/usr/lib/python2.7/site-packages/terminatorlib/terminator.py", line 402, in layout_done t = GdkX11.x11_get_server_time(window.get_window()) TypeError: argument window: Expected GdkX11.X11Window, but got __gi__.GdkWaylandWindow Running with GDK_BACKEND=x11 works. terminator-1.91-1.fc25.noarch Worked prior to this version.
terminator-1.91-2.fc25 has been submitted as an update to Fedora 25. https://bodhi.fedoraproject.org/updates/FEDORA-2017-3e11859cc5
terminator-1.91-2.fc25 has been pushed to the Fedora 25 stable repository. If problems still persist, please make note of it in this bug report.
